A bold interpretation of the Golden Horse’s new look through a series of dynamic posters
The Golden Horse Awards is the most prestigious among Chinese-language cinema, and its related events, such as the film festival, ceremony, venture capital, master classes, and film academy, all garner much attention from filmmakers and the general public. This key visual marked the first time that the Golden Horse was viewed as a brand, integrating dynamic thinking with all related productions.
Through the theme, “Refocus: adjusting our distance to the world,” the Golden Horse was able to connect with films and pose a question to its audience: what are the most important things when describing the post-pandemic era? What kinds of people and events do you wish would leave the clearest meaning, emotion, and tension? When is it time to establish an adequate distance and recalibrate our inner focus?
The key visual utilized partial blurriness and clarity to lead viewers into dynamic refocusing. The tracks of movement left by single and continuous shots formed the Chinese characters of “Golden Horse,” “trophy,” and “58,” which appeared to merge into three-dimensional sculptures through the focusing process. We deliberately chose not to borrow any film footage to form the contemporary design vocabulary, highlighting the Golden Horse Awards’ immense prestige and boldly opening up a brand-new look that welcomes the future.
